The most probable cause of passing stools 5-6 times can be :
Colitis
Pancreatic insufficiency IBS -
irritable bowel syndrome.
Intolerance
This can be diagnosed by the following:
Send the sample of stool for three consecutive days.
Tests of blood for CBC, thyroid, liver,
diabetes and as decided by clinical evaluation and examination by your Doctor or Gastroenterologist.
A course of an antibiotic,
metronidazole and probiotics should be tried.
If not useful, to go for
colonoscopy an CT scan of the abdomen.
This way you will get the proper diagnosis and management.
